The average publicly held American company loses half its investors in less than a year –more like 10 months– as they move their money around. Fickle shareholders and a company’s long-term strategies don’t mix.
Imagine that you are CEO of an enterprise which requires ongoing capital from shareholders to operate. On average, half those shareholders pull their money out of your operation each year, replaced by others. If your enterprise falters –or if it is perceived as faltering– your investors will bail out in droves.
